Yes, DY Patil College of Engineering and Technology in Kolhapur does have hostel facilities. The college has separate hostels for girls and boys. The average fees for the hostel are around 40,000 per year. The hostel facilities provide accommodation for the students.

  • Single Occupancy Room - Rs. 40900
  • Double Occupancy Room - Rs. 37900
  • Triple Occupancy Room - Rs. 35000
    The average fees for the hostel are around Rs. 40000 per year
